Benzyl glycine hydrochloride (CAS No. 2462-31-9) is a chemical building block with the molecular formula C₉H₁₂ClNO₂ and a molecular weight of 185.65 g/mol. It is commonly used in peptide synthesis and pharmaceutical research for the introduction of specific structural motifs.

1.MECHANISM OF ACTION

Benzyl glycine hydrochloride acts as a protected amino acid derivative, enabling controlled incorporation of benzyl-protected glycine into peptide chains during solid-phase or solution-phase synthesis. Its structure supports the formation of peptide bonds while maintaining stability under standard synthesis conditions.


2.PRODUCT INDICATIONS

This compound is widely employed in the synthesis of peptides, peptidomimetics, and pharmaceutical intermediates. It is also used in biochemical research and drug discovery for designing compounds with targeted biological activity, such as enzyme inhibitors or receptor modulators.


3.CLINICAL EFFICACY OF PRODUCT

As a research chemical, Benzyl glycine hydrochloride itself is not used in clinical treatments. Its efficacy lies in enabling the production of high-purity peptides and bioactive molecules, which may later undergo preclinical and clinical evaluation for therapeutic applications in areas like metabolic disorders or infectious diseases.
